Output 1885d49ba9939bafb0f101344d30daf03cea4169ebbe13c3b0740543642d7cc1:0

value
665300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75b53282f933f1bb30d0440fbf8f459c6a5d383a OP_EQUAL
address
3CRQ3oE34MiHN4JZ8QuaM2yJHEGhYsGuBx
transaction
1885d49ba9939bafb0f101344d30daf03cea4169ebbe13c3b0740543642d7cc1
spent
true